'We expect everyone to abide by our country's rule,' PressSec said of a rule barring unvaccinated travelers from the US. GovRonDeSantis called the mandate 'unscientific' & urged POTUS to allow unvaccinated athlete DjokerNole to attend the Miami Open.
Gov. Ron DeSantis penned a letter to President Joe Biden earlier this week asking for an exemption so Djokovic could play in the Miami Open. But it doesn't appear that is going to happen."I would refer you to the CDC, they are the ones who deal with that," White House press secretary Karine Jean-Pierre said in response to a reporter's question."It's still in place, and we expect everyone to abide by our country's rule, whether as a participant or a spectator.
"Your administration does not appear to have issued analogous restrictions for non-U.S. individuals seeking to enter our country by boat," he added in the footnote.
